What percent is 125 out of 50?

Steps to solve “what percent is 125 of 50?” To find percentage, we need to find an equivalent fraction with denominator 100. Multiply both numerator & denominator by 100 If you are using a calculator, simply enter 125÷50×100 which will give you 250 as the answer.

What percent of 50 is 34?

Answer for “What percent of 50 is 34?” Fraction to Percentage Conversion Formula: % = (Number1 ÷ Number2) × 100 According to ‘Fraction to Percentage’ conversion formula if you want to know what percent of 50 is 34 you have to divide 34 by 50 and then multiply the result by 100.

How do you convert a fraction to a percentage?

To convert a fraction just start by dividing the numerator by the denominator and then multiply the result by 100%. By multiplying the result by 100% the value we’ve got at the previous step is not modified, since 100% = 100/100 = 1. By multiplying by 100% only the form is being changed – it’s written as a percentage.
